devel/libserialport is a 'magic' dependency for avrdude which is linked in if
present when it is built, and not otherwise.  This leads to confusing
situations where it behaves differently depending on the state of the system it
is built on.

This should be an explicit build option.

This support is critical for the new AVR chips using the UPDI interface for
programming, so it would be nice for this build option to also be activated by
default so that the binary package has the feature available.
